Concurrence of novel mutations causing Gilbert's and Dubin-Johnson syndrome with poor clinical outcomes in a Han Chinese family.
Journal of human genetics - 1 Jan 2023
Zhou Tai-Cheng, Li Xiao, Li Hui, Liu Feng-Wei, Zhang Si-Hang, Fan Jing-Hua, Yang Wen-Xiu, Yang Ya-Li, Zhang Liang, Wei Jia
Abstract excerpt
Dual-hereditary jaundice (Dubin-Johnson syndrome (DJS) and Gilbert's syndrome (GS)) is a rare clinical entity resulting from defects of the ATP binding cassette subfamily C member 2 (ABCC2) and UDP glucuronosyltransferase family 1 member A1 (UGT1A1) genes with autosomal recessive inheritance. In this study, we aimed to investigate the mutation profiles and characterize the phenotypes in a Han Chinese family with...
